Over the deafening uproar concerning the anomalous verdict, the World Boxing Organization which sanctioned the fight had acted on the protest raised by Bob Arum by ordering a rescoring on the controversial fight by a select panel of five judges who remain credible and respected as boxing judges. Unfortunately, the boxing body declared that the rescoring will not in any way cause a reversal of the anomalous verdict that robbed the Filipino right icon of his belt.
